单选题
523.若有以下程序 #include main() { inta=1,b=2,c=3,d=4; if((a==2)||(b==1))c=2; if((c==3)&&(d==-1))a=5; printf( ); } 则程序的输出结果是( )。
A
2,2,2,4
B
2,1,2,-1
C
5,1,2,-1
D
1,2,3,4
答案解析
正确答案:D
解析:
程序中使用了逻辑运算符来判断条件,根据条件的组合来改变变量的值,最终输出结果。
相关知识点:
if语句执行结果考点
题目纠错
二级C语言知识练习
相关题目
单选题
210.下列叙述中错误的是( )。
单选题
209.软件测试的目的是( )。
单选题
208.某系统结构图如下图所示 该系统结构图的深度是( )。
单选题
207.某系统结构图如下图所示 该系统结构图的宽度是( )。
单选题
206.某系统结构图如下图所示 该系统结构图中最大扇入是( )。
单选题
205.程序流程图中带有箭头的线段表示的是( )。
单选题
204.软件详细设计产生的图如下: 该图是( )。
单选题
203.下面可以作为软件设计工具的是( )。
单选题
202.下面不能作为软件设计工具的是( )。
单选题
201.详细设计主要确定每个模块具体执行过程,也称过程设计,下列不属于过程设计工具的是( )。
